In your src/include directory of the PostgreSQL tree (pre 7.1 of course) -- edit config.h (after you run configure or config.h.in before) and look for the line(s) : /* * Size of a disk block --- currently, this limits the size of a tuple. * You can set it bigger if you need bigger tuples. */ /* currently must be <= 32k bjm */ #define BLCKSZ 32768 There I have mine to 32k, the upper limit. Change it, save it, recompile PG, you will have to initdb and import all your data too.. Viola! Remember. Just because I haven't had any problems doesn't mena you won't. Check the mailing list archives, I there was a thread on the possible dangers of BLCKSZ. Depending on what you're doing, you might want to check out 7.1 Beta (4 is the latest I think), I've been running various beta versions for a month (not in production) but it seems pretty stable and there is no limit on tuple size :-) -Mitch ----- Original Message ----- From: "Matt Friedman" <matt@daart.ca> To: "Mitch Vincent" <mitch@venux.net>; <pgsql-general@postgresql.org> Sent: Friday, January 26, 2001 11:32 PM Subject: Re: postgres limitation -what does it mean?
